Golden Fig Lemonade

A delightful and refreshing twist on traditional lemonade, featuring the sweet flavor of California golden figs balanced with tart lemon juice.

Ingredients

  • 1 cup sugar
  • 1 cup water
  • 8 ounces California golden dried figs
  • Long strips of peel from 1 lemon
  • 1 cup freshly squeezed lemon juice
  • 4 cups cold water
  • Ice, for serving

Instructions

  1. Combine 1 cup of sugar and 1 cup of water in a saucepan and heat over medium-low, stirring until the sugar dissolves.
  2. Add the sliced figs and lemon peel, and simmer on low heat for about 10 minutes.
  3. Remove from heat and cool to room temperature. Strain the syrup through a fine mesh sieve.
  4. Stir in 1 cup of lemon juice to the fig syrup.
  5. Add 4 cups of cold water to the mixture and adjust sweetness to taste.
  6. Serve the lemonade over ice, garnished with a lemon slice or whole figs if desired.

Notes

Adjust lemon juice or syrup for desired sweetness. For a fizzy twist, use sparkling water instead of still.
